1. Уважаемый Гость! При написании вопросов в раздел форума [ArduCopter] Вопросы, проблемы и решения обязательно придерживаться шаблона сообщения, оговоренного в правилах раздела! Если сообщение не будет оформлено должным образом, то и ответ на вопрос будет с наименьшим приоритетом. Старайтесь дать максимально полную информацию по вашей проблеме, чтобы можно было более детально рассматривать вопрос!
    Скрыть объявление
  2. Уважаемый Гость! Хотите получать кэшбэк с покупок в online-магазинах? Сервис "Zozi.ru" дает такую возможность!
    Скрыть объявление
  3. Друзья! Для нашего ресурса необходим дополнительный объем пространства в облаке Dropbox. Подробнее.
    Скрыть объявление

Особенности использования компаса на F4BY

Тема в разделе "F4BY / Swift-Flyer Project", создана пользователем Дмитрий, 4 апр 2015.

Реклама. Купить это место.
  1. sakryukin

    sakryukin Научный сотрудник

    Регистрация:
    26 янв 2017
    Сообщения:
    188
    Город:
    Белгород
    Имя:
    Константин Владимирович
    Извините за некоторый сумбур с наличием компасов.
    Внешний компас физически подключен к I2C порту контроллера - это я и имел в виду говоря, что компас есть.
    А вот в МР не понятно работает этот внешний или нет.

    По внутреннему...
    Сейчас буду отключать приёмник и блок питания.
    ПК подключу по USB, откалибрую внутренний компас и гляну что будет с офсетами.
     
  2. sakryukin

    sakryukin Научный сотрудник

    Регистрация:
    26 янв 2017
    Сообщения:
    188
    Город:
    Белгород
    Имя:
    Константин Владимирович
    Снял контроллер, подключил по USB отдельно от коптера.
    Вот результат калибровки внутреннего компаса: calib_comp-1.png
    По Х чуть больше 140 - это страшно?
    Лучше не получается.

    На коптере нашёл источник магнитного поля и обалдел - это разъёмы для серво (туристический компас на них отклоняется)!
    Они оказались стальные!? Взял из этой же партии и проверил отдельно - ну да, к магниту липнут!
    Елки, это же всё перепаивать или размагничивать нужно!
     
  3. akrb

    akrb Научный сотрудник

    Регистрация:
    11 авг 2015
    Сообщения:
    724
    Город:
    Коломна
    Имя:
    Рамазан Акоев
    С внешним сплошные проблемы (предпочитаю без него).
    После подключения следующая проблема - проверка правильности сторон света.
    Можно отключить внутренний (первый), только главным надо поставить 2.
    --- Сообщения объединены, 22 авг 2017 ---
    Главное, чтобы намагничены не были.
    --- Сообщения объединены, 22 авг 2017 ---
    Скажем так, не криминально.
     
  4. sakryukin

    sakryukin Научный сотрудник

    Регистрация:
    26 янв 2017
    Сообщения:
    188
    Город:
    Белгород
    Имя:
    Константин Владимирович
    Походу намагничены! Помещаю тур. компас на то место, где должен быть ПК и стрелка уходит на восток градусов на 45 (домой наверное рулит - в поднебесную :) ).
    Чем размагнитить? Петли размагничивания от ЭЛТ монитора хватит?
     
  5. sakryukin

    sakryukin Научный сотрудник

    Регистрация:
    26 янв 2017
    Сообщения:
    188
    Город:
    Белгород
    Имя:
    Константин Владимирович
    Всё великое - просто! Взял два магнитика от дверцы склеил их двусторонней липкой лентой. Вставил в ленту зубочистку примерно в середине магнитиков.
    Зубочистку используем как ось вращения магнитиков. Всё! Крутим этот импровизированный приборчик в пальцах и подносим к намагниченному предмету пару раз.
    За одно надфили, пинцет и ножницы размагнитил в процессе тестирования данного "агрегата".
     
  6. akrb

    akrb Научный сотрудник

    Регистрация:
    11 авг 2015
    Сообщения:
    724
    Город:
    Коломна
    Имя:
    Рамазан Акоев
    Можно и так:).
    Можно и одним. Главное создать переменное магнитное поле с убыванием.
    На переменном электричестве надежнее.
     
  7. sakryukin

    sakryukin Научный сотрудник

    Регистрация:
    26 янв 2017
    Сообщения:
    188
    Город:
    Белгород
    Имя:
    Константин Владимирович
    Туристический компас всё равно немного уводит, но он скорее всего просто на сталь реагирует (стрелка же тоже магнит), а не только на магнитное поле.
    Размагниченная швейная иголка ни к каким элементам рамы не липнет и не липнет к разъёмам серво. Раньше липла к разъёмам.
    Ладно, с магнитным полем вокруг встроенного компаса разобрался! Во всяком случае в состоянии без питания разобрался.
    Теперь внешний ещё осталось "добить".
    --- Сообщения объединены, 23 авг 2017 ---
    Конечно надёжнее!
    Но, как говорил Вилли Фогг из мултфильма 80 дней вокруг света: "Используй то, что под рукою и не ищи себе другое"! -Пригодилось.
     
  8. sakryukin

    sakryukin Научный сотрудник

    Регистрация:
    26 янв 2017
    Сообщения:
    188
    Город:
    Белгород
    Имя:
    Константин Владимирович
    Внешний компас не работает!
    Физически подключен. Провода, разъёмы проверил.
    В MissionPlannet вот такие сообщения:
    comp_failed.png comp_health.png
    Первое сообщение получаю при попытке поставить галку "Use this compass" во втором компасе (внешнем).
    Калибровка не начинается даже - зелёная полоска не появляется совсем.
    Во вкладке "Flight data" видно, что меняются стороны света если коптер вращать, но это наверное данные совсем и не компаса (внутренний я отключил).
    Что проверить для локализации проблемы?
    Где искать неисправность?
     
  9. akrb

    akrb Научный сотрудник

    Регистрация:
    11 авг 2015
    Сообщения:
    724
    Город:
    Коломна
    Имя:
    Рамазан Акоев
    Лучше снимите видео Ваших действий.
     
  10. sakryukin

    sakryukin Научный сотрудник

    Регистрация:
    26 янв 2017
    Сообщения:
    188
    Город:
    Белгород
    Имя:
    Константин Владимирович
    Не за чем! Сегодня обнаружил неисправность. Вероятно из-за многократных подлючил/отключил отошла нога разъёма.
    Ц-шкой звонится, а когда подключаю кабель, то сигнала нет (+ питания). Обнаружил, когда прозвонил не на раъёме, а на контрольном пяточке возле стабилизатора.
    Пропаял - работает.
    Откалибровал - оффсеты по всем осям в пределах +- 50.
    А вот внутренний компас... оффсет по Y теперь за -200 улетел.
    Буду экранировать ПК снизу и бока может чем поможет.
     
    Последнее редактирование: 24 авг 2017
  11. akrb

    akrb Научный сотрудник

    Регистрация:
    11 авг 2015
    Сообщения:
    724
    Город:
    Коломна
    Имя:
    Рамазан Акоев
    Как обычно. Как только просишь видео, так проблема сразу решается.
    Надо будет следующий раз сразу видео просить:).
     
  12. sakryukin

    sakryukin Научный сотрудник

    Регистрация:
    26 янв 2017
    Сообщения:
    188
    Город:
    Белгород
    Имя:
    Константин Владимирович
    В общем да :). Но я всё равно же копаю, копаю и временами докапываюсь до истины.
     
  13. chekanoff

    chekanoff Научный сотрудник

    Регистрация:
    8 фев 2017
    Сообщения:
    485
    Город:
    Кострома
    Имя:
    Андрей
    На вашем скриншоте слева есть пункт Planner. Жмите на него, откроются настройки. Значение подпункта Layer смените с basic на advanced.
     
  14. sakryukin

    sakryukin Научный сотрудник

    Регистрация:
    26 янв 2017
    Сообщения:
    188
    Город:
    Белгород
    Имя:
    Константин Владимирович
    Угу! Спасибо, есть такое!

    Есть вопрос по размагничиванию компаса.
    Если я для этих целей буду использовать петлю размагничивания от телевизора, то это не нанесёт вреда компасу или другим элементам контроллера? Если вреда не будет, то её свернуть в два кольца (труба была 60 какая-то) или оставить такое огромное кольцо и полётник в центр (просто коптер в сборе проходит внутри петли размагничивания)? Петля с позистором, т.е. магнитное поле с затуханием.
    И последнее, магниты на движках не накроются от петли размагничивания?
     
  15. akrb

    akrb Научный сотрудник

    Регистрация:
    11 авг 2015
    Сообщения:
    724
    Город:
    Коломна
    Имя:
    Рамазан Акоев
    Магниты точно не стоит размагничивать.
    Остальное. Вы же научились так размагничивать.
    Большое магнитное поле не понятно как скажется.
     
  16. chekanoff

    chekanoff Научный сотрудник

    Регистрация:
    8 фев 2017
    Сообщения:
    485
    Город:
    Кострома
    Имя:
    Андрей
    Да что вы так за компас переживаете? У меня на обоих одинаковых полетниках оффсет за 200. Оба используются с bn-880 с внешними компасами. Оставляю в использовании только внешние. Внутренние пусть на подхвате. Все равно они в зоне действия магнитных полей от силовых цепей.
    Если задействовать внутренний компас, то тоже летает, не унитазинг и в Китай не улетает. Но при резком газе подворачивает по яву.
     
  17. sakryukin

    sakryukin Научный сотрудник

    Регистрация:
    26 янв 2017
    Сообщения:
    188
    Город:
    Белгород
    Имя:
    Константин Владимирович
    Понятно буду дальше искать источник.
    Компас на полётнике реагирует только на магнитное поле или вообще на железо?
    Просто тур. компас тянется к стали даже если она размагничена (у него же сама стрелка - магнит).
    --- Сообщения объединены, 29 авг 2017 ---
    Так первая сборка же - боязно! Тем более, что пока без поисковых систем, типа тигромуха, собрал.
     
  18. akrb

    akrb Научный сотрудник

    Регистрация:
    11 авг 2015
    Сообщения:
    724
    Город:
    Коломна
    Имя:
    Рамазан Акоев
    В первую очередь на намагниченное железо.
    Про просто железо нет инфы, что надо боятся. Компас не магнитная стрелка, работает по другому принципу.
     
  19. chekanoff

    chekanoff Научный сотрудник

    Регистрация:
    8 фев 2017
    Сообщения:
    485
    Город:
    Кострома
    Имя:
    Андрей
    Ну вы хоть один случай слышали/читали, что f4by начиная с FW 3.3.2 улетел из-за компаса?:)
    Если нет тигромуха, то для подстраховки выделите на аппе два тумблера и два канала для режимов "land" и для супер экстренного случая "motor emergency stop". Настройте фейлсейф правильно. На текущий момент я бы первые полеты и отладку периферии делал на прошивке 3.4.4.

    Рядом с компасом железные предметы лучше не устанавливать. Болты использовать пластик/алюминий/латунь (только проверьте магнитом "латунь", а то в магазинах могут под видом латуни продать сплав, который магнитится)
     
  20. sakryukin

    sakryukin Научный сотрудник

    Регистрация:
    26 янв 2017
    Сообщения:
    188
    Город:
    Белгород
    Имя:
    Константин Владимирович
    Уже легче.
    Да, я собрал отдельный переключатель на 6 режимов полёта для своей аппы - Land уже есть, а стоп моторов можно перестроить.
    Угу! Она и есть! Обновляться не планирую.
    Уже нарвался на типа медные разъёмы - от части из-за ник компас врал.

    Если не обращать внимания на компас с оффсетом по Y = -200, то в принципе всё настроено. Сегодня последний раз пройдусь ещё по всем параметрам для контроля.
    А, ну и стоп моторов на внешнем переключателе настрою и в общем-то можно пробовать поднимать в воздух.
     
Реклама. Купить это место.